51.43. In which cases are goods vehicles with a permitted maximum mass of over 3.5 t, tractors, self-propelled machines and mechanisms allowed to enter the far left lane on roads with three or more lanes in one direction?

This exam question from the Traffic Rules of Ukraine concerns traffic safety and lane organization on multi-lane roads. For large and slower vehicles, it is important to choose the correct lane to avoid obstructing the flow and provoking dangerous maneuvers by other drivers. In the theoretical exam, such wording checks whether the driver understands that the far left lane on roads with three or more lanes in one direction is not a “regular” lane for certain categories of vehicles.

The question tests knowledge of the section of the Traffic Rules regarding the positioning of vehicles on the carriageway, specifically the requirements of clause 11.6 of the Traffic Rules of Ukraine. The rule establishes exhaustive cases when trucks over 3.5 tons, tractors, self-propelled machines, and mechanisms are allowed to enter the far left lane: only for turning left or making a U-turn; and additionally, in populated areas on one-way roads — for stopping on the left in permitted places for loading or unloading. These are the two exceptions covered by the correct answer, which combines the relevant statements.

Analyzing the answer options helps avoid common mistakes in the theoretical exam: entering the far left lane for overtaking is not allowed for such vehicles, as clause 11.6 does not provide such an exception. Instead, the option for turning left and making a U-turn corresponds to the direct rule of the traffic regulations, and the option for stopping on the left is correct only under additional conditions: a populated area, one-way traffic, and no prohibition on stopping, specifically for the purpose of loading/unloading. In practice, this means that the truck driver must plan the maneuver in advance, but not use the left lane as a “fast” lane or for overtaking, so as not to violate the Traffic Rules of Ukraine or create dangerous situations.

Clause 11.6

On roads with three or more lanes in one direction, trucks with a permitted maximum weight of over 3.5 tons, tractors, self-propelled machines and mechanisms are allowed to enter the far left lane only for turning left or making a U-turn, and in populated areas on one-way roads, in addition, — for stopping on the left in permitted cases for loading or unloading.

On roads where there are three or more lanes in one direction, there is a restriction for trucks with a permitted maximum weight of over 3.5 tons, as well as for tractors, self-propelled machines, and mechanisms: the far left lane is not an “ordinary” lane for driving. That is, these vehicles cannot enter it just to drive faster or to overtake the flow of traffic.

Clause 11.6 of the Traffic Rules sets clear exceptions when entering the far left lane is allowed for such vehicles. The first exception concerns performing a maneuver: when it is necessary to turn left or make a U-turn, the driver has the right to occupy the far left lane in order to safely prepare for the maneuver and perform it in accordance with markings and signs.

The second exception applies only in populated areas and only on one-way roads. In this situation, in addition to turning left and making a U-turn, it is also allowed to stop at the left edge of the carriageway, but only where stopping is not prohibited, and specifically for the purpose of loading or unloading. For example, if on a one-way street a warehouse or store has a goods receiving area on the left side, a truck may pull over to the left and stop to carry out these operations, if permitted by the rules.

Thus, the correct answer is "Answers 2 and 3," since the far left lane for such vehicles is allowed only for turning left/U-turns, and in a populated area on a one-way road also for stopping on the left for loading or unloading in permitted places.
